On Thursday, February 8, FC Dynamo Kyiv played another friendly at the training camp. Olexandr Shovkovskyi’s men faced the Latvian side FK Liepaja.
The White-Blues stepped in front in the 8th minute. Andriyevskyi created one-on-one opportunity for Tsarenko, who made it 1:0.
Dynamo continued attacking, but Liepaja managed to equalize after a counterattack finished by Kairmani – 1:1.
Still the tie lasted only a few minutes. Diachuk headed the ball in after corner – 2:1.
In the 34th minute Dynamo increased their lead. Goalkeeper parried the shot by Benito, but Supriaha was there with a follow-up – 3:1.
Right before the break the Latvian side pulled one back. Sigaladze succeeded from distance – 3:2.
Anyway Dynamo continued scoring after the break. In the 48th minute Liepaja defender cleared the ball poorly and Karavayev netted it from close range – 4:2.
